JOB DESCRIPTION:

Responsible for monitoring Campus Master Plan implementation and revision, including processing plan amendments, preparing evaluation and appraisal reports and data analysis reports in accordance with Florida Statute and Board of Governors regulations. This responsibility includes assisting in maintaining a long-range vision that guides the physical development of University of Florida campus over the next 40 or more years in terms of land use, open space, density of development, primary circulation systems and linkages with the surrounding community. This assistance includes preparation of planning data, reports and studies as well as coordinating with construction projects.

Construction project support will include site analysis, program inputs, and site plan review to ensure Campus Master Plan compliance.

Utilization of a geographic information system for a variety of analyses is a primary responsibility along with assistance in ensuring accuracy of planning-related data maintained by others.

Responsible for the development, monitoring, and maintenance of various systems plans (e.g. Landscape Master Plan, Conservation Land Management Plan, etc.) and State Land Management Plans for university properties in accordance with Florida Statute.

Participation in various committees and working groups, possibly in a staff support role, will be essential.

Perform other facilities planning-related duties as assigned. These duties may include management of work performed under contracts, grants, or by consultants.
